Assam Rifles seizes foreign-origin cigarettes worth Rs 70 lakh in Mizoram
The Serchhip Battalion of Assam Rifles in a joint operation seized 53 cases and 47 loose packets of V- Valiant Mild cigarettes (foreign origin cigarettes) worth Rs 70, 12,200 at Tlangsam Mizoram’s Champhai district on Wednesday.
Acting on specific information, troops of Assam Rifles along with Customs Dept officials carried out a joint operation, AR said in a statement.
The approximate cost of the recovered foreign-origin cigarettes is Rs 70, 12,200.
The recovered items have been handed over to the Customs Preventive Force in Champhai district for further legal proceedings.
Ongoing smuggling of foreign-origin cigarettes is a major cause of concern for the state of Mizoram, especially along the India-Myanmar border, said an Assam Rifles official.
